<ruby id="bdb3f"></ruby>

    <p id="bdb3f"><cite id="bdb3f"></cite></p>

      <p id="bdb3f"><cite id="bdb3f"><th id="bdb3f"></th></cite></p><p id="bdb3f"></p>
        <p id="bdb3f"><cite id="bdb3f"></cite></p>

          <pre id="bdb3f"></pre>
          <pre id="bdb3f"><del id="bdb3f"><thead id="bdb3f"></thead></del></pre>

          <ruby id="bdb3f"><mark id="bdb3f"></mark></ruby><ruby id="bdb3f"></ruby>
          <pre id="bdb3f"><pre id="bdb3f"><mark id="bdb3f"></mark></pre></pre><output id="bdb3f"></output><p id="bdb3f"></p><p id="bdb3f"></p>

          <pre id="bdb3f"><del id="bdb3f"><progress id="bdb3f"></progress></del></pre>

                <ruby id="bdb3f"></ruby>

                企業??AI智能體構建引擎,智能編排和調試,一鍵部署,支持知識庫和私有化部署方案 廣告
                ![](https://img.kancloud.cn/ef/de/efdee07c82b9a98ff28b4baaab4d432b_640x400.png) ## 概述 SQLite 數據庫以其輕量級和易于配置的特點,成為了許多項目中的首選數據庫。盡管它的便捷性受到了廣泛的認可,但對于數據庫的管理和維護,尤其是在沒有圖形界面工具的情況下,開發者往往需要通過復雜的命令行操作進行,這不僅增加了操作的難度,而且也降低了工作的效率。特別是當涉及到數據的瀏覽、編輯和導出等任務時,命令行的方式顯得尤為笨拙。 # 項目介紹 SQLite-Web 是一個基于 Web 的 SQLite 數據庫瀏覽器,使用 Python 編寫。這個項目將大幅簡化數據庫的管理流程,使開發人員無需再依賴繁雜的命令行操作,便能高效地管理和維護 SQLite 數據庫。 ## 安裝 構建鏡像 ```ts git clone https://github.com/coleifer/sqlite-web.git cd docker/ docker build -t coleifer/sqlite-web . ``` ![](https://img.kancloud.cn/d7/4d/d74d4fa08a105040c46addbe7169715d_1492x790.png) 啟動鏡像 ``` docker run -it --rm \ -p 8880:8080 \ -v e:/docker/data:/data \ -e SQLITE_DATABASE=db_filename.db \ coleifer/sqlite-web ``` > 注意:這里由于本機端口`8080`被占用,使用`8880`端口代替。 ![](https://img.kancloud.cn/53/ba/53bafcc68d4d066f127f6a4aae38595b_1169x471.png) > 訪問 http://127.0.0.1:8880/ ![](https://img.kancloud.cn/6d/db/6ddbad4b8b8d8e39ca619ff9a0afb9d5_886x916.png) 該項目不僅支持現有 SQLite 數據庫的管理,也可以輔助創建新數據庫。用戶可以通過它輕松地添加或刪除表、列(包括對舊版本 Sqlite 的支持)、索引,并且能夠導出數據為 JSON 或 CSV 格式,或者從這些格式文件中導入數據。此外,它還提供了數據瀏覽、插入、更新、刪除行等功能,并允許用戶執行任意 SQL 查詢并導出結果。 ![](https://img.kancloud.cn/69/66/6966c419bd214242a00095bac0bec5b7_956x739.png) ![](https://img.kancloud.cn/1f/a7/1fa7af3966599eb82b38e0b7d982a2a2_954x744.png) `sqlite-web`項目的GitHub頁面中"Command-line options"部分的中文翻譯如下: ## 命令行選項 調用`sqlite-web`的語法是: ```shell $ sqlite_web [選項] /path/to/database-file.db ``` 可用的選項包括: - `-p`, `--port`: 默認端口是8080。 - `-H`, `--host`: 默認主機是127.0.0.1。 - `-d`, `--debug`: 默認為false,開啟調試模式。 - `-l`, `--log-file`: 應用日志文件的名稱。 - `-x`, `--no-browser`: 當`sqlite-web`啟動時不自動打開瀏覽器。 - `-P`, `--password`: 提示輸入訪問`sqlite-web`的密碼。或者,密碼可以存儲在環境變量"SQLITE_WEB_PASSWORD"中,在這種情況下,應用程序不會提示輸入密碼,而是使用環境變量中的值。 - `-r`, `--read-only`: 以只讀模式打開數據庫。 - `-R`, `--rows-per-page`: 設置內容頁面上的分頁,默認為50行。 - `-Q`, `--query-rows-per-page`: 設置查詢頁面上的分頁,默認為1000行。 - `-T`, `--no-truncate`: 禁用長文本值的省略。如果使用此選項,則始終顯示完整文本值。 - `-e`, `--extension`: 可加載擴展的路徑或名稱。要加載多個擴展,請為每個擴展指定`-e [路徑]`。 - `-f`, `--foreign-keys`: 啟用外鍵約束pragma。 - `-u`, `--url-prefix`: 應用程序的URL前綴,例如"/sqlite-web"。 - `-c`, `--cert` 和 `-k`, `--key` - 指定SSL證書和私鑰。 - `-a`, `--ad-hoc` - 使用臨時SSL上下文運行。 請注意,這里提供的是關鍵信息的翻譯,具體使用時可能需要根據實際情況調整。
                  <ruby id="bdb3f"></ruby>

                  <p id="bdb3f"><cite id="bdb3f"></cite></p>

                    <p id="bdb3f"><cite id="bdb3f"><th id="bdb3f"></th></cite></p><p id="bdb3f"></p>
                      <p id="bdb3f"><cite id="bdb3f"></cite></p>

                        <pre id="bdb3f"></pre>
                        <pre id="bdb3f"><del id="bdb3f"><thead id="bdb3f"></thead></del></pre>

                        <ruby id="bdb3f"><mark id="bdb3f"></mark></ruby><ruby id="bdb3f"></ruby>
                        <pre id="bdb3f"><pre id="bdb3f"><mark id="bdb3f"></mark></pre></pre><output id="bdb3f"></output><p id="bdb3f"></p><p id="bdb3f"></p>

                        <pre id="bdb3f"><del id="bdb3f"><progress id="bdb3f"></progress></del></pre>

                              <ruby id="bdb3f"></ruby>

                              哎呀哎呀视频在线观看